Digital Research Methods in Fashion and Textile Studies presents the reader with a variety of digital methodologies to help build skills in searching for, analyzing, and discussing vintage design, photography, and writing on fashion, as well as historic and ethnographic dress and textile objects themselves. Each chapter focuses upon a different method, problem, or research site, including:

- Maximalism and mixed-methods approaches to research
- Searching large databases effectively
- Pattern recognition and visual searching
- New trends in academic communication
- Critical reading, use, and citation of social media texts
- Data visualization
- Spatial mapping of fashion and textile data

Sikarskie, Amanda: - Amanda Sikarskie is a Lecturer in the Comprehensive Studies Program at the University of Michigan, USA. She is a fashion scholar whose work explores the intersections of dress with popular culture and the digital. She is the author of Digital Research Methods in Fashion and Textile Studies (Bloomsbury Visual Arts, 2020) and co-editor of Male Idols and Branding in Chinese Luxury (Bloomsbury Visual Arts, 2023).
